📅  最后修改于: 2023-12-03 15:25:46.738000             🧑  作者: Mango
本文将介绍如何使用 Python 编写一个打印鱼形图案的程序。通过本文的学习,你将了解到如何使用 Python 的基本语法和控制流语句来实现图案打印。
我们使用 Python 的 for
循环和条件语句来打印鱼形图案。以下是代码实现:
size = 7
for i in range(1, size):
if i <= size // 2:
print("*" * i + " " * (size - 2 * i) + "*" * i)
else:
print("*" * (size - i) + " " * (2 * i - size) + "*" * (size - i))
以上程序通过一个 size
变量来控制鱼的大小,并使用两个嵌套的 for
循环打印图案。当 i
小于 size // 2
时,打印鱼头的上半部分;否则打印鱼身的下半部分。
以下是程序的输出结果:
* *
** **
*** ***
******
*** ***
** **
* *
本文介绍了如何使用 Python 编写一个打印鱼形图案的程序。通过代码实现和程序输出的演示,可以看出 Python 语言的简洁和易于学习。如果你想进一步学习 Python 程序设计,可以参考 Python 文档和其他资料。